Overview — Precision Sensing for Reliable Industrial Automation

The Epro CON021+PR6424/010-120 Eddy Current Sensor offers dependable, non-contact displacement measurement for industrial machinery and automation systems. With a 16 mm measurement range, this sensor delivers accurate analog feedback without mechanical wear, making it ideal for applications such as condition monitoring, gap detection, and motion control. Its robust design ensures performance under vibration, temperature fluctuations, and challenging environmental conditions, providing engineers and operators with confidence in critical measurement tasks.

Applications — Industrial Use Cases

The CON021+PR6424/010-120 is commonly deployed in:

  • Shaft displacement and run-out monitoring

  • Linear actuator position feedback

  • Gap and deflection measurement in presses and machinery

  • CNC and robotic motion control systems

  • Predictive maintenance and condition monitoring

Its non-contact measurement principle ensures consistent performance in environments with dust, oil mist, or mechanical vibration.

Technical FAQs — Practical Questions for Engineers

  1. What is the measurement range?
    Accurate displacement measurement up to 16 mm.

  2. Is the output linear?
    Yes, linear analog output across the full range.

  3. Can it operate on rotating shafts?
    Yes, designed for shaft run-out and axial displacement monitoring.

  4. What supply voltage does it require?
    Operates on 10–30 V dc.

  5. Is calibration necessary?
    Some initial calibration may be required depending on mounting.

  6. Can the cable be extended?
    Yes, with proper shielding to maintain signal quality.

  7. Does vibration affect performance?
    The sensor maintains stable readings under industrial vibration conditions.

  8. Is it suitable for continuous operation?
    Yes, designed for 24/7 industrial use.

  9. How resistant is it to contamination?
    Non-contact measurement minimizes effects from dust, oil, or debris.

  10. Can it integrate with condition monitoring systems?
    Yes, it is compatible with most machinery monitoring and protection platforms.
